POP (Prototyping on Paper) features and specs

  • Simplicity
    POP offers a straightforward interface which makes it easy for users, even those with no technical expertise, to create and test designs quickly.
  • Cost-Effective
    Using paper prototypes is very cost-effective as it requires minimal materials and resources, eliminating the need for expensive software or hardware.
  • Rapid Iteration
    Designers can quickly sketch and modify designs, enabling rapid iteration and feedback gathering without the need for complex development cycles.
  • Idea Validation
    POP allows designers to validate ideas and test user flows at a very early stage, reducing the risk of committing to a flawed design.

Possible disadvantages of POP (Prototyping on Paper)

  • Limited Interactivity
    Prototyping on Paper does not provide the level of interactivity that digital prototyping tools can offer, limiting the ability to simulate complex user flows.
  • Low Fidelity
    Paper prototypes are inherently low-fidelity, which can make it difficult to convey visual design elements or brand identity accurately.
  • Non-Digital Format
    Since the process begins on paper, transferring ideas to digital formats can be more time-consuming, requiring additional steps and tools for digitization.
  • Limited Feedback on Real-World Usability
    POP may not fully capture real-world usability issues, as user interactions with a paper prototype can differ significantly from those with a digital product.

Wireflow features and specs

  • User-Friendly Interface
    Wireflow offers an intuitive and easy-to-use interface, allowing users to create wireframes and user flows without a steep learning curve.
  • Free to Use
    The platform is free, making it accessible for startups, freelancers, and small businesses with limited budgets.
  • Collaboration Features
    Wireflow allows multiple users to collaborate on projects in real-time, enhancing teamwork and improving productivity.
  • Customizable Components
    The tool provides a variety of customizable components and templates, enabling users to tailor their wireframes to their specific project needs.
  • Cross-Platform Compatibility
    Wireflow is web-based, making it accessible from any device with an internet connection, whether it’s a desktop, tablet, or smartphone.

Possible disadvantages of Wireflow

  • Limited Advanced Features
    While suitable for basic wireframing needs, Wireflow may lack some advanced features found in more comprehensive design tools, such as detailed animations or complex interactions.
  • Performance on Large Projects
    Users may experience performance issues or slower response times when working on very large or complex projects.
  • Learning Resources
    There are limited tutorials and learning materials available, which can make it challenging for new users to fully maximize the tool’s potential.
  • Dependency on Internet Connection
    As a web-based tool, Wireflow requires a stable internet connection to function, which can be a limitation in areas with poor connectivity.
  • Export Options
    Export options are somewhat limited compared to other wireframing tools, which might restrict users needing specific file formats or offline access.
